Product Overview

Category

BQ296114DSGT belongs to the category of integrated circuits (ICs).

Use

This IC is commonly used in electronic devices for power management and battery protection.

Characteristics

  • BQ296114DSGT is a highly efficient and reliable integrated circuit.
  • It provides advanced features for battery charging, discharging, and protection.
  • The IC offers precise voltage and current regulation capabilities.
  • It is designed to ensure the safety and longevity of batteries.

Package

BQ296114DSGT comes in a compact and durable package suitable for surface mount technology (SMT) applications.

Essence

The essence of BQ296114DSGT lies in its ability to efficiently manage power flow and protect batteries from overcharging, overdischarging, and short circuits.

Specifications

  • Input Voltage Range: 2.7V to 4.8V
  • Output Voltage Range: 3.0V to 4.35V
  • Maximum Charging Current: 1.5A
  • Maximum Discharging Current: 2.5A
  • Operating Temperature Range: -40°C to +85°C
  • Package Type: SOT-23

Detailed Pin Configuration

The BQ296114DSGT IC has the following pin configuration:

  1. VCC: Power supply input
  2. GND: Ground reference
  3. BAT: Battery connection
  4. PROG: Programming pin for setting various parameters
  5. STAT: Status output pin
  6. TS: Temperature sense pin for thermal monitoring

Functional Features

  1. Overvoltage Protection: BQ296114DSGT safeguards the battery by preventing voltage spikes that could damage it.
  2. Undervoltage Protection: It ensures that the battery is not discharged below a safe threshold, prolonging its lifespan.
  3. Overcurrent Protection: The IC monitors and limits the current flow to prevent damage to the battery or connected devices.
  4. Short Circuit Protection: BQ296114DSGT detects and protects against short circuits, preventing potential hazards.
  5. Temperature Monitoring: It continuously measures the battery temperature, triggering appropriate actions to prevent overheating.

Working Principles

BQ296114DSGT operates based on a combination of voltage and current sensing, along with intelligent control algorithms. It continuously monitors the battery's voltage, current, and temperature, adjusting the charging and discharging processes accordingly. The IC ensures that the battery operates within safe limits, maximizing its performance and lifespan.
